  • Title

    Approximately optimal broadcasting-cum-multicasting in wireless networks

  • Abstract
    We study a wireless broadcast-cum-multicast network, where a single source reliably communicates independent messages to multiple destinations, with the aid of relays. In addition, we assume there are nodes that demand all the messages at the source. We propose a compress-and-forward scheme that can achieve rates within a constant gap away from the cut-set bound. The proposed scheme operates in two steps: the inner code induces a broadcast channel with sufficient mutual information between the source and the destinations, and the outer code is basically a Marton code for broadcast channels. The inner code is constructed by lifting a scheme designed for a corresponding discrete superposition network.
